S&T orchestra performs Nov. 6

Posted by on October 27, 2022

The University Symphony Orchestra, directed by Dr. Kyle Wernke, will perform its fall concert at 2 p.m. Sunday, Nov. 6, in Leach Theatre. The program includes Tchaikovsky’s Symphony No. 2 in C minor, and Mozart’s Piano Concerto No. 2 in D minor, K. 466, with guest soloist Dr. Lorie Francis, associate teaching professor of music.

Choir to perform at Missouri Governor’s Mansion

Posted by on November 27, 2017

The Missouri S&T Choir has been selected to perform at the Missouri Governor’s Mansion Candlelight Tours in Jefferson City, an annual holiday celebration typically attended by more than 3,000 individuals. The choir will perform at 7:20 p.m. Friday, Dec. 1, under the direction of Lorie Francis, associate teaching music professor.
